The Problem With “Verified” Email Lists
The term “verified” is used widely, but it can be misleading.
Optician data changes regularly:
- Staff move between practices
- Ownership changes
- Contact details are updated
So instead of focusing purely on “verified,” it’s better to focus on:
- Maintenance
- Relevance
- Structure
These determine whether your campaigns actually perform.

What to Look for in an Optician Email List
Before using or buying data, focus on how practical it is.
Can You Reach Decision-Makers?
Key contacts in optician practices include:
- Owners
- Directors
- Practice managers
If your emails don’t reach them, engagement will be limited.
Is the Data Structured?
Opticians vary by:
- Independent vs chain
- Location
- Size of practice
Segmentation allows you to tailor your messaging properly.
Is the Data Maintained?
Unmaintained data leads to:
- Higher bounce rates
- Lower engagement
- Reduced campaign performance
Maintained data supports consistent results.
Does It Match Your Ideal Customer?
A large list isn’t always better.
A targeted list aligned with your offer will outperform a broad one.
